1. Fishing Planet

Fishing Planet is a free-to-play fishing simulator that offers a realistic and immersive experience for players of all skill levels. With over 100 species of fish to catch and dozens of locations to explore, there is no shortage of content to keep you hooked (pun intended). The game features stunning graphics that showcase the beauty of each location, from the tranquil lakes of Europe to the rugged coastlines of North America.

Gameplay

The gameplay in Fishing Planet is both challenging and rewarding. Players must learn to master the art of casting, reeling, and setting the hook in order to successfully catch a variety of fish species. The game also features a dynamic weather system that can impact the behavior of fish, making each trip a unique and unpredictable experience. As you progress through the game, you will unlock new equipment and earn experience points that can be used to improve your skills.

Design

From a design perspective, Fishing Planet is a masterclass in realism. The attention to detail in each location is impressive, with everything from the water physics to the vegetation meticulously crafted to create a truly immersive experience. The user interface is also well-designed, with intuitive menus and controls that make it easy to navigate the game's many features. Overall, Fishing Planet is a must-play for fishing enthusiasts and simulation fans alike.

3. Fishing Barents Sea

Fishing Barents Sea is a commercial fishing simulator that immerses players in the world of commercial fishing. With a variety of boats and equipment to choose from, players must navigate the treacherous waters of the Barents Sea in search of the biggest hauls.

Gameplay

The gameplay in Fishing Barents Sea is both challenging and rewarding. Players must learn to navigate their boats through rough seas and changing weather conditions, while also managing their crew and resources. The game also features a variety of fish species to catch, each with their own unique behaviors and habitats.

Design

From a design perspective, Fishing Barents Sea is a stunning game. The attention to detail in each boat and piece of equipment is impressive, and the game's weather and lighting effects are truly breathtaking. The user interface is easy to navigate, but there is still enough complexity to keep players engaged for hours on end. Overall, Fishing Barents Sea is a great choice for those who want a more in-depth fishing experience.
